Handover — second-source search (Vexley components)

Mira, passing this to you before I'm out. We've shortlisted three candidate suppliers for the Vexley housings; Dornfeld Fabrication looks strongest on lead times. Quotes are in the shared folder, and branch managers have been told to hold current orders steady. One thing to keep close — the rationale is noted just below.

management briefing: Headcount on the Oliix team goes from 3 to 120 by the end of July. Gross margin on Oliix came in at 15 percent against a plan of 5 percent.

**Ticket: Transcode farm dropping 4K jobs on Renderhive**

Jobs above 2160p silently vanish from the queue when a worker node restarts mid-chunk. The requeue logic checks job state but not chunk ownership, so orphaned chunks never reschedule. Proposed fix adds an ownership lease with a 90s TTL. The affected worker build is identified by the token below.

pipeline stamp: htk4_66df

Subject: DR drill Thursday — digest scheduler

Hi support folks,

Quick heads-up: Thursday's disaster-recovery drill will take the Plumeloft batch digest scheduler offline for about an hour, so customers may see delayed email digests. Please use the canned response in the drill doc. To restore the scheduler's sealed config afterward, use the recovery material below.

unlock words, bawef-kahap: sorax-sorir-quenys-aldok

Subject: DR Drill — Audit-Log Viewer Failover

Hi on-call,

During Saturday's drill we will fail the Lanternview audit-log viewer over to the Corbin Ridge replica. Confirm the ingest lag stays under two minutes and that redacted fields remain masked after cutover. If the viewer refuses to unseal its index, use the recovery phrase noted directly below this line.

vault phrase of fajof-hahag = belax-quenvan-olieth-fenwyn-druwyn-silmir-fraeth